RESIDENTS and visitors alike were out in force to see the annual Camelford Carnival last Saturday (October 27).
With plenty of community spirit and good weather [for the first in some time], it made perfect conditions for the event.
The standard of floats and entries was extremely high and made difficult decisions for the judges.
A spokesperson said: "It was good to see many of the clubs and organisations in the town put entries in to support the town, along with the many traders who supported the carnival by advertising in the carnival programme."
